Kim Zolciak Husbands Overview
Kim Zolciak has been married twice. Her first husband is Daniel "Big Papa" Guevara, whom she married in 2001 and divorced in 2003. Her second husband is Kroy Brian Biermann, a former professional football player and entrepreneur. The couple married in 2011 and have four children together. Public records and media reports consistently identify these two men as her only husbands to date.
Daniel Guevara's career details remain largely private, with no widely reported executive roles, public company affiliations, or major business registrations. Kroy Biermann, however, has a documented career in the NFL and later in real estate and media. He played defensive end for the Atlanta Falcons from 2008 to 2015 after a college career at the University of Montana. His transition to business includes licensed real estate activity and appearances on reality television.
Kroy Biermann Career, Net Worth, and Business
NFL Career and Earnings
Kroy Biermann was drafted by the Atlanta Falcons in the fifth round of the 2008 NFL Draft. He played for the Falcons from 2008 to 2015, accumulating career stats that include over 100 tackles and multiple forced fumbles. NFL contracts and salary data from public sources indicate that his earnings during his playing career were in the low millions, consistent with a mid-round pick's compensation package.
Post-NFL Business and Investments
After retiring from the NFL, Biermann moved into real estate and media. He has been associated with licensed real estate brokerage activity and has appeared on shows such as "Don't Be Tardy," which documented his family's business and personal life. His post-career income streams include real estate commissions, brand partnerships, and television production credits, as reported by entertainment and business outlets.
